UPDATE: Low-low tides along West Seattle shores, with a surprise sight at Lowman

9 AM: If you feel like exploring the shore, another round of low-low tides is starting today: -3.2 feet at 9:40 am, then tomorrow (Monday) -3.7 at 10:30 am, on Tuesday it’s out to -3.9 feet at 11:20 am, then -3.6 feet at 12:08 pm on Wednesday, and -2.8 feet at 12:54 pm on Thursday. Tread lightly!

10:30 AM: One unusual sight with the tide going out – the photo above is from Eve, who reports that at Lowman Beach, ” a boat was apparently pushed to shore overnight after a line snapped. Some neighbors are trying to help secure it ao it won’t get damaged as the tide comes back in.”
